Robin Kandel was born in Detroit in 1961. She has a BFA from the University of Michigan, 1983, and in 2001 she received a Pollock-Krasner Foundation Grant. Kandel is represented by the Andrea Schwartz Gallery in San Francisco at which she has had numerous solo exhibitions. She also had solo or two-person exhibitions at Hartnell College Gallery, Salinas, California, 2002 and 1995; Cabrillo College Gallery, Aptos, California, 2001; Mirage Gallery, Tokyo, 2000; Gallery éf, Tokyo, 1998; and D. P. Fong Gallery, San Jose, 1996. Her work was included in Collapsing Histories at Daigo Fukuryu Maru Museum and Gallery éf, Tokyo, 2004, and the Mary Porter Sesnon Gallery, University of California, Santa Cruz, 2003.
